[Church of England] The Bishop of Gloucester the Rt Revd Michael Perham and the Bishop of Carlisle the Rt Revd James Newcome have been voted onto the Crown Nominations Commission, CNC, the body that will nominate the next Archbishop of Canterbury.
This result of the vote by the House of Bishops completes the make-up of the 16 member voting body of the CNC *which will meet for the first time later this month.

[Episcopal Divinity School] On a beautiful sun filled day, Episcopal Divinity School (EDS) celebrated the graduation of 28 students during its 2012 commencement ceremony, which took place on Thursday, May 17, at the First Church in Cambridge, Congregational. At the ceremony EDS also presented honorary doctor of divinity degrees to Dr. Robert W. Radke and Dr. Bruce B. Lawrence. The commencement address was delivered by Dr. Robert W. Radtke.

[Virginia Theological Seminary] Virginia Theological Seminary celebrated its 189th Commencement today, awarding 53 students, representing more than 24 dioceses and five countries, with degrees of Master in Divinity, Master of Arts, Master of Arts in Christian Education, Doctor of Ministry, Post-Graduate Diplomas in Anglican Studies, and the Licentiate in Theology.
